West Bridgford Farmers’ Market returns to Central Avenue

27/04/2021 by Digital Media

West Bridgford Farmers’ Market safely returned to the croquet lawn on Central Avenue in the town on Saturday 24th April.

The popular feature had previously been located at Bridgford Road car park since January to allow for greater social distancing and due to ground conditions on the croquet lawn but will now return to its usual site with stalls whilst still observing COVID secure measures.

There will continue to be extended space between each stall with hand-washing facilities on site for all traders, who will continue to follow central government advice on masks and gloves.

The Council thanks residents who attend and support local businesses from 8am at each event and asks where possible for payment to be made by card for further safe trading.

All visitors to the sites are asked to ensure social distancing is maintained at all times.

West Bridgford’s Farmers Market operates on the 2nd and 4th Saturday of each month.
